WebNov 30, 2024 · Blood tests that measure the hormones T-4 and T-3 and thyroid-stimulating hormone (TSH) can confirm a diagnosis of hyperthyroidism. A high level of T-4 and a low level of TSH is common in people with hyperthyroidism. Blood tests are particularly important for older adults because they may not have classic symptoms of … WebJun 4, 2012 · Hypothyroidism is very common in patients over 60 years of age and steadily increases with age (see Hypothyroidism brochure ). Up to 1 in 4 patients in nursing homes may have undiagnosed hypothyroidism. Unlike symptoms of hyperthyroidism, the symptoms of hypothyroidism are very non-specific in all patients, even more so in the older patient.
